Lenovo W701 to sport quad-core i7 from Intel?
A recent FCC filing reveals that a new notebook from Lenovo is coming soon, powered by a 2GHz Intel chip believed to be the quad-core Core i7-920XM. The FCC filing points to the finished product as the ThinkPad W701 and confirms this with the presence of a Wacom digitizer, which has only shipped as part of the earlier W700.
Otherwise, the W701 will ship with a 320GB Fujitsu hard drive, and include a 17-inch, 1920x1200 display built by Samsung. If shipped as described, the move to Core i7 may bump up the price of the W701 compared to the current W700, which starts at $2,149. [via Engadget]
